Sopaipillas 
 
4 cups White Wings Flour Tortilla Mix
1/2 cup Sugar
2 tsp Cinnamon
1 cup Milk
1 tsp Vanilla extract

Blend White Wings® Flour Tortilla Mix,
sugar, and cinnamon in a large bowl until
well combined.
Add milk and vanilla. MIX until a stiff dough forms.
Knead dough for about 5 minutes
COVER and let rest for about 20 minutes.
Roll out to 1/8-inch thickness. CUT dough
into 2-inch squares
Preheat deep fryer to 375°F.

Fry in hot oil for approximately 30 seconds
or until golden brown. DRAIN excess oil. DUST with powdered sugar.


If you can not find White Wings® brand
Flour Tortilla Mix try the recipe below.

4 Cup Flour
2 Teaspoon Sugar
1/4 Cup Shortening or lard
1 Tablespoon Baking powder
1-1/2 Teaspoon Salt
1 1/4 Cup Water or more if needed

Sift dry ingredients together. Cut in shortening until crumbly. Add water
and mix until holds together. Knead 10-15 times until dough forms a smooth
ball. Cover and let set for 20 minutes. Divide dough into two parts. Roll
dough to 1/8" thickness on lightly floured board. Cut into 3" squares or
triangles. Do not allow to dry; cover those waiting to be fried. When ready
to fry, turn upside down so that surface on bottom while resting is on top
when frying. Fry in 3" hot oil until golden brown, turning once. Add only a
few at a time to maintain proper temperature. Drain on paper towels.
